What is Keytruda (Pembrolizumab)?
Keytruda, scientifically known as pembrolizumab, is a prescription medicine used in immunotherapy for the treatment of various types of cancer. It belongs to a class of drugs called PD-1 inhibitors. Keytruda works by harnessing the body's own immune system to recognize and fight cancer cells, marking a significant advancement in modern oncology.
Developed by Merck, Keytruda has received approval for treating a growing number of cancers, either as a standalone therapy or in combination with other treatments. Its mechanism of action represents a paradigm shift from traditional chemotherapy, focusing instead on reactivating the body's natural defenses.
How Keytruda Works: The PD-1 Pathway
Cancer cells can sometimes evade the immune system by expressing proteins that "turn off" immune cells, particularly T-cells. One common way they do this is by activating the PD-1 (Programmed Death-1) pathway. T-cells have PD-1 receptors on their surface, and when these receptors bind to PD-L1 (Programmed Death-Ligand 1) proteins found on cancer cells, the T-cells become inactivated.
Keytruda is an antibody that specifically blocks the PD-1 receptor on T-cells. By doing so, it prevents cancer cells from "turning off" the immune response. This unblocks the T-cells, allowing them to reactivate, recognize the cancer cells as foreign, and effectively attack and destroy them. This targeted approach is why Keytruda is considered a form of precision medicine.
Approved Uses of Keytruda in Cancer Treatment
Keytruda has been approved for the treatment of a wide range of cancers, often after other therapies have been tried or in specific stages of the disease. The approved indications continue to expand as research progresses.
Melanoma
Keytruda is used to treat unresectable or metastatic melanoma and as adjuvant treatment for melanoma with lymph node involvement following complete resection.
Non-Small Cell Lung Cancer (NSCLC)
It is a frontline treatment for metastatic NSCLC, either alone or in combination with chemotherapy, and for patients with advanced NSCLC who have progressed on other therapies.
Head and Neck Squamous Cell Carcinoma (HNSCC)
Keytruda is approved for recurrent or metastatic HNSCC, either as a first-line treatment or after platinum-containing chemotherapy.
Classical Hodgkin Lymphoma (cHL)
It is used in adult and pediatric patients with cHL that is refractory or relapsed after multiple lines of therapy.
Urothelial Carcinoma
Keytruda is indicated for patients with locally advanced or metastatic urothelial carcinoma who are not eligible for cisplatin-containing chemotherapy, or who have progressed after platinum-containing chemotherapy.
Other Approved Indications
Keytruda is also approved for treating various other cancers, including certain types of kidney cancer (renal cell carcinoma), gastric cancer, esophageal cancer, cervical cancer, liver cancer (hepatocellular carcinoma), and certain cancers with specific biomarkers like microsatellite instability-high (MSI-H) or deficient mismatch repair (dMMR) tumors.
Administration and Dosage
Keytruda is administered intravenously (into a vein) by a healthcare professional, typically over approximately 30 minutes. The dosage and frequency depend on the specific cancer being treated, the patient's body weight, and their response to the treatment. It is usually given every three or six weeks, as determined by the treating physician.
Potential Side Effects of Keytruda
As with all potent medications, Keytruda can cause side effects. These occur because the immune system, once activated, can sometimes attack healthy cells in addition to cancer cells. It is crucial for patients to report any new or worsening symptoms to their healthcare team promptly.
Common Side Effects
Some of the more common side effects include fatigue, nausea, diarrhea, rash, itching, decreased appetite, joint pain, and constipation. These are generally manageable and monitored by healthcare providers.
Serious Immune-Mediated Side Effects
More serious, but less common, side effects include immune-mediated inflammation of various organs. These can affect the lungs (pneumonitis), colon (colitis), liver (hepatitis), hormone-producing glands (endocrinopathies such as thyroid problems, adrenal insufficiency, or type 1 diabetes), kidneys (nephritis), and skin. Early detection and management of these side effects are vital to prevent severe complications.
Important Considerations for Patients
Before starting Keytruda, patients should discuss their full medical history with their doctor, including any autoimmune conditions, organ transplant history, or other medications they are taking. During treatment, regular monitoring through blood tests and physical examinations is essential to detect and manage potential side effects.
